Jammin' 4 Jay Charitable Society came to our school to talk to the Grade 11 and 12 students this past Friday, May 5. Greg Drew told us his remarkable story. He talked about the consequences of being a reckless driver. His story was truly unforgettable and hopefully everyone will now be a safer driver.

Our school wanted to help out with the Fort McMurray crisis and will be having a barbeque and car wash this Friday, May 13. Volunteers are needed ASAP. Contact the school if you would like to help. Also, the high school cosmetology department is offering free services to any Fort McMurray evacuees for the next two weeks. Please call the school to make an appointment.
